The Global Modular Automation Market is valued at approximately USD 4.8 billion in 2024 and is expected to grow at a CAGR of more than 7.9% over the forecast period 2025-2035. Modular automation refers to an adaptable system design strategy that integrates modular and scalable components into automation architecture, enabling manufacturers to reconfigure and optimize production processes with minimal downtime. This model is rapidly gaining prominence across industrial sectors, offering flexibility, reduced operational costs, and the ability to swiftly adapt to changing market demands. The market's upward trajectory is largely influenced by increasing adoption of Industry 4.0 technologies, the expanding need for smart manufacturing systems, and the transition toward fully digitalized industrial environments. Furthermore, the emphasis on efficiency enhancement and mass customization in modern production ecosystems has intensified the demand for modular and flexible automation platforms globally.
As the industrial landscape undergoes a paradigm shift, modular automation is redefining how manufacturing facilities operate. The surge in demand for automated systems across industries such as automotive, electronics, and pharmaceuticals has created significant momentum for modular automation technologies. These systems not only enhance productivity and process control but also enable companies to achieve agile manufacturing goals. According to the International Federation of Robotics (IFR), global industrial robot installations surpassed 530,000 units in 2023, marking a record high, with modular automation systems forming a crucial part of this revolution. Moreover, the growing integration of AI, IoT, and digital twin technologies into modular architectures is transforming traditional assembly lines into intelligent, self-optimizing systems. However, challenges such as high initial investment and complexity in system integration could slightly hinder market expansion during the forecast period.

- Semi-automatic Systems Expected to Dominate the Market
- Semi-automatic modular automation systems are expected to hold the largest market share during the forecast period. These systems act as a vital bridge between manual and fully automated operations, providing manufacturers with flexibility and cost-efficiency. Semi-automatic systems are widely implemented in small and medium-sized enterprises (SMEs) that seek scalable solutions without committing to the capital intensity of full automation. Their adoption is further fueled by their ability to maintain process consistency while allowing human intervention for complex or non-repetitive tasks. The adaptability and ease of reconfiguration in semi-automatic modular setups make them particularly suitable for industries characterized by high product variation and moderate production volumes. However, with technological advancement and declining costs, fully automated systems are anticipated to grow at a faster pace throughout the forecast timeline.
- Robot Controllers Lead in Revenue Contribution
- When analyzing the modular automation market by component, the robot controllers segment currently contributes the highest revenue share. These controllers serve as the brain of modular automation systems, enabling precise coordination among robots, sensors, and actuators to perform synchronized operations efficiently. The dominance of this segment stems from the increasing deployment of collaborative robots (cobots) in manufacturing environments and the rising demand for flexible robotic control systems that can be rapidly integrated into modular production cells. Meanwhile, sensors and actuators are emerging as a pivotal growth segment, driven by advancements in predictive maintenance and data-driven automation technologies. As real-time feedback and autonomous decision-making become integral to industrial systems, these intelligent components are poised to accelerate future growth across multiple industries.
- The key regions analyzed for the Global Modular Automation Market include North America, Europe, Asia Pacific, Latin America, and the Middle East & Africa. North America currently leads the market due to the strong presence of advanced manufacturing facilities, significant investments in smart factory infrastructure, and widespread adoption of digital control systems. The U.S., in particular, has witnessed extensive deployment of modular automation solutions across the automotive and pharmaceutical sectors, fueled by technological maturity and a robust innovation ecosystem. Meanwhile, Asia Pacific is forecasted to exhibit the fastest growth rate over the coming decade, primarily driven by the expanding industrial automation base in China, India, and South Korea. Favorable government policies promoting industrial modernization, coupled with increasing foreign investments in smart manufacturing projects, are creating fertile ground for modular automation adoption in the region.
